- If there’s a fish that swims, Jay Siemens needs to catch it. In his new series, The Canadian Angle, Jay takes us along for the ride in search of walleye, bass, pike, musky, and everything in-between. New episodes every Friday at 11am MST.
In this episode Jay Siemens takes his dad out to Lake of the Woods to try to break the magical 41 inch mark for a Northern Pike. Jay goes through the steps of how to catch big toothy pike with big dead-baits under tip-ups.
